Anthropic inadvertently exposed the source code for its Claude Code AI assistant. A developer accidentally included a source map file in a public software package. The leak exposed over 500,000 lines of proprietary code.
Exposed files detailed the tool's architecture, unreleased features, and internal operations. These details provide a potential roadmap for competitors. An Anthropic spokesperson confirmed the incident resulted from human error rather than a malicious breach.
No sensitive customer data or credentials were compromised. Anthropic removed the package and is implementing new prevention measures. This incident marks the third reported security error for the AI safety-focused startup.
